From: Tom Nash


To Whom It May Concern:

Pursuant to the Virginia Freedom of Information Act, I hereby request the following records:

Any index or log document Freedom of Information requests made to DOC between Jan. 1, 2018 and the time this request is processed.

The requested documents will be made available to the general public, and this request is not being made for commercial purposes.

In the event that there are fees, I would be grateful if you would inform me of the total charges in advance of fulfilling my request. I would prefer the request filled electronically, by e-mail attachment if available or CD-ROM if not.

Thank you in advance for your anticipated cooperation in this matter. I look forward to receiving your response to this request within 5 business days, as the statute requires.

Please note that I am a citizen of Virginia, and am using MuckRock's services to help manage and track my request.

From: Department of Corrections

Good Afternoon:

In response to your request for "any list or log you maintain of all the
FOIA requests DOC receives," please see attached. For clarity's sake, the
log is not a record of all the FOIA requests received by the Department;
the log is a working document of responses sent only by the legal issues
coordinator. It does not record all responses sent by other custodians
within the department or those managed, but not sent, by the legal issues
coordinator. Offender names and ID numbers are redacted in accordance with
Section 2.2-3706(B)(4). Please let me know if you have any questions in
regards. Thank you for contacting the Virginia Department of Corrections.
